Still hoping for tunnel trail

The trust promoting a cycle trail from Caversham to Wingatui through two former rail tunnels hopes the idea will survive, despite it not being named last week as part of the Government's New Zealand Cycle Trail Project.

Dunedin Tunnels Trail Trust spokesman Gerard Hyland said yesterday he was delighted four Otago proposals were among 13 identified nationally by the Ministry of Tourism for feasibility studies.

The fact the tunnel trail, proposed by the Dunedin City Council, was not one of them was disappointing but he believed the council was committed to funding a $50,000 investigation.

"We're still pushing ahead with it.

The council did say they would complete the feasibility study before the end of this financial year, even if we didn't get funding from the national cycleway project."

Mr Hyland said the study was meant to be done last year but was deferred while the council applied for cycle trail funding.
